We live in a time when it's hard to know what to trust or who to believe. Above all, it's important that we are allowed to question things and are allowed to speak. This podcast is about people who change their minds & worldviews and why. It's about unpopular opinions and how evil can masquerade as good. It's about questioning everything and the willingness to be wrong. It's about not walking on eggshells and the freedom of discussion between different parties without making judgements about the character of someone for holding their beliefs. It's about whistleblowers and former cult members and telling the stories of people who speak out. It's about being the one who is willing to speak and be considered "impolite" in society as long as it means we are holding up the truth to the light.     #18: Ex-Catholic and disillusionment with faith, controversial societal viewpoints, & exploring areas where we disagree | Dylan Bain

    Dylan was once in school to become a Jesuit priest, but after a heartbreak and disillusionment with the people around him, he left the church to find himself. We talk about abortion (Dylan used to be pro-life and is now pro-choice, I used to be pro-choice and now am pro-life), assisted suicide and how much role the government should have in our lives, and capitalism’s influence on feminism. We discuss the US healthcare system, the importance of accountability in conservatism, and if human morality solely comes from faith. We also touch on how women should not be priests, why Dylan feels spiritual experiences come mainly from human connection, his experience witnessing the Jesuits around him, sin, good and evil, shame, and freedom. We talk about the transgender epidemic, the role of family in society, and how suburban living could be the root cause of a lot of our societal distress. Dylan talks about his past experiences and future aspiration with political activism.  Dylan Bain, CPA, MBA, is the managing partner at TrueNorth CPAs, bringing over a decade of expertise in tax and accounting. A former math teacher and wrestling coach, Dylan is passionate about education and mentorship. He’s deeply involved in men’s work, including with The Savage Legion. Dylan’s journey also includes an aspiration to become a priest, informed by his extensive education in Catholic schools from kindergarten through graduate studies. Though he no longer identifies as Christian, he remains profoundly influenced by Jesuit philosophy, especially the concept of cura personalis, which emphasizes care for the whole person. A devoted family man, he shares his life with his amazing wife and two beautiful daughters.

    #17: Catholic to New Age to Christian, spiritual attack, evil pretends to be good, and are all these Christians really Christian? | Kristin Giacopelli

    Kristin used to travel the world and be super into New Age spirituality, and after finding God she’s finding herself settling down somewhere in the US and discovering who she is now. We discuss how an experience with a demonic spirit following her around and attacking her led her back to Christianity. She talks about discovering Protestantism, how she feels about astrology and those types of things now, being obedient to God, and sanctification. I share my experience with Christianity and how God has changed me. We talk about how our role is not to judge others, lukewarm Christians, navigating friendships through changing political beliefs, being a woman, HouseInhabit, and listening to God.  Kristin always had a heart for truth, and a mind full of existential questions revolving around what life is and who are we. This curiosity led to explorations of many kinds including a tour around the world focused on breaking familial/cultural programming while also seeking out ancient healing & spiritual traditions. At 18, she renounced the Catholic Church she grew up in and became steeped in the New Age beliefs, she added studies of shamanism, eastern traditions and varying spiritual/energetic practices over the years. The search felt endless and harrowing. After years of spiritual warfare and spending most of her life as a foreigner to both God and America, she returned to each one over the last few years. God led her to receiving Jesus and after learning the Truth of who He is, she was directed back to the USA. After 13 years abroad in Bali & Australia, she's now on a search for a God centered home, husband, community & church.
